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ia

  1. The flower-animals, or animal-flowers; a former class or large group of zoöphytes, inexactly equivalent to the modern class Actinozoa (which see). By some, who have included the Polyzoa under zoöphytes, Anthozoa has been made the other and prime division of zoöphytes, and has been divided into Hydroida, Asteroida, and Helianthoida. The Anthozoa have also been divided into Actiniidæ, Zoanthidæ, Xeniidæ, Alcyoniidæ, Pennatulidæ, Tubiporidæ, Caryophyllidæ, and Gorgoniidæ.

GNU Webster's 1913

  1. n. (Zoöl.) The class of the Cœlenterata which includes the corals and sea anemones. The three principal groups or orders are Acyonaria, Actinaria, and Madreporaria.

WordNet 3.0

  1. n. a large class of sedentary marine coelenterates that includes sea anemones and corals; the medusoid phase is entirely suppressed
